What is AWS Lambda and how can I use it?
AWS Lambda is a serverless compute service that lets you run code without provisioning or managing servers. You can use it to execute code in response to events such as changes in data or system state.
Can you give me an example of a use case for AWS Lambda?
Sure! One common use case is processing data in real-time. For example, you can use AWS Lambda to automatically resize images uploaded to an S3 bucket.
How do I set up a simple Lambda function?
To set up a Lambda function, go to the AWS Management Console, select Lambda, and create a new function. You can choose a runtime, write your code, and set triggers.
What are the pricing details for AWS Lambda?
AWS Lambda pricing is based on the number of requests and the duration of your code execution. You get 1 million free requests and 400,000 GB-seconds of compute time per month.
